![Guyton, Michele](/2025RS/images/guyton01.jpg)
- Tenure
- First elected to the Maryland House of Delegates in 2018. Member of the House since January 9, 2019.
- Current Assignments
-
- 2023 Environment and Transportation Committee
- 2024 Natural Resources, Agriculture, & Open Space Subcommittee of the Environment and Transportation Committee
- 2023 Motor Vehicle and Transportation Subcommittee of the Environment and Transportation Committee
- 2025 Joint Committee on Children, Youth and Families
- 2024 1st Vice President, Women Legislators of Maryland (Member, 2019; Second Vice President, 2023-2024)
- 2024 Maryland Legislative Latino Caucus (2019-2020)
- Past House Service
- Environment Subcommittee of the Environment and Transportation Committee, 2023-2024; Ways and Means Committee, 2019-2023; Early Childhood Subcommittee of the Ways and Means Committee, 2021-2023; Education Subcommittee of the Ways and Means Committee, 2019-2023; Racing and Gaming Subcommittee of the Ways and Means Committee, 2020; Finance Resources Subcommittee of the House Ways and Means Committee, 2019.
- Public Service
- Board of Directors, Kennedy Krieger Institute, 2020-; Maryland Commission on Disabilities, 2020-; Board Member, Maryland State Department of Education, 2015-2019; Maryland School Safety Sub-Cabinet Behavioral Threat Assessment Workgroup, 2018; MSDE Online Learning Workgroup, 2018; Maryland High School Graduation Task Force, Asessment Committee, 2017-2018; Maryland Adult Learning Access Commission, 2017-2018; MSDE Innovative School Scheduling Workgroup, 2017; MSDE Disproportionality in Special Education Workgroup, 2016-2017; Governor's P-20 Leadership Council, At Risk Students Workgroup, 2015-2018; Chair, Maryland State Board of Education Mental Health Committee, 2010-2018; Volunteer Crisis Counselor, Iowa Sexual Abuse Intervention Program, 1993-1995; Chair, Tourette Association of America, Mid-Atlantic Chapter, 2006-.
- Memberships
- Maryland Legislative Transit Caucus, 2019-.
- Awards
- Maryland's Top 100 Women, The Daily Record, 2023, 2018; IA Coalition Against domest Violence Advocacy Award, 1998; University of Iowa Panhellenic Teaching Award, 1997.
- Biographical Information
- Born, Madison, Tennessee, October 19, 1966; Baldwin County High School, 1985; Vanderbilt University, B.A., Psychology and Anthropology, 1989; Radcliffe College Graduate Consortium of Women's Studies/Brandeis University, M.A. Psychology and Women's Studies, 1992; Graduate Research Assistant, Wellesley College Center for Women, 1991-1992; Counselor, Preterm Women's Health Clinic, Boston, MA, 1992-1993; Post-Doctoral Researcher, University of Iowa Department of Psychology, 1993-1996; Brandeis University, Ph.D., Developmental and Social Psychology, 1996; Program Developer for At-Risk-Families, Iowa City Domestic Violence Center, 1994-1999; Adjunct Assistant Professor, University of Iowa Department of Psychology, 1995-1999; Educational Consultant and Family Educator, Durham County North Carolina, Dept. of Mental Health, 2000-2002; Married; three children.
